Hurricane Ian and shipping…What’s next?

September 29, 2022

We are all watching Hurricane Ian as it impacts Florida. Are you wondering how is this major natural disaster going to affect shipping? Tim and Arron provide some thoughts. 

“During catastrophic storms or disasters, the freight market can turn upside down. Capacity can be affected which can see delays in service and price increases due to supply and demand” said Aaron. 

In times of natural disasters, what can be done to minimize the impact on your supply chain? Both Tim and Arron agree the most important things are safety, communication, and flexibility.

“It is important for your broker to talk to the shipper, receiver, and dispatcher to ensure the product can be loaded/unloaded safely and resources like fuel are available in the area”, said Tim.

Other questions to ask, Have operating times changed? Are there new restrictions? Is there a safe passage for the driver into and out of an area? Customers should be made aware to expect possible change, disruptions, and a temporary spike in the cost of freight. Since there is constant change after a disaster it is also very important to remain flexible. Everyone must be up to date on the current situation and heed directions from officials.

Is the freight market about to be disrupted again?

Market Trends – April 2022

One thing we can all agree on is that the freight market has had both ups and downs over the last several years. At RCT, it is our mission to be a relationship-focused third-party logistics provider and pride ourselves on providing trusted solutions to our customers and carriers regardless of the transportation environment. Well, we believe our environment is about to change again and our team is here to help.

FreightWaves.com has published several articles regarding its forecasts for the freight market. This particular article “Just 3 years after 2019’s trucking bloodbath, another is on the way” explains what changes are coming and affirms the market trends RCT began to notice in March.

  • Volume is down. Volume has continuously trended up for the last 2 years. March was the first month the trend turned.
  • Demand is down. Trucks are beginning to compete for loads again.
  • Truckload rates are dropping. Lower rates are always good for a customer’s budget but signals a slowdown.

These trends are telling and ominous. This change may not be as dramatic as the “bloodbath” of 2019 however time will tell. Our goal is to educate and facilitate open conversation in order to minimize surprise and impact.
